I have an old PC running a couple of VMs and it has an old 19" display and keyboard for emergencies. It's text only (80x25, maybe), no Wayland. What cool thing can I put on the display? Are there any text based graphs or charts?

For basic stats, probably just htop. But you can set any of those status viewers as the shell of a custom user, and configure it to login into that user automatically for the physical tty1 (so the display)

Maybe htop? It's pretty configurable and has decent bars for various resources.

Also if your reason for choosing pure TUI is just resource usage (and not the aesthetics of it / cool feeling / whatever else), then you could maybe look into running something like Sway or Xorg+i3 - those are very lightweight, well suited for single window usage, and open up a lot of possibilities for lightweight GUI apps.
